#2f0c77 Color Information
In a RGB color space, hex #2f0c77 is composed of 18.4% red, 4.7% green and 46.7%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 60.5% cyan, 89.9% magenta, 0% yellow and 53.3% black. It has a hue angle of 259.6 degrees, a saturation of 81.7% and a lightness of 25.7%. #2f0c77 color hex could be obtained by blending #5e18ee with #000000. Closest websafe color is: #330066.

#2f0c77 Color Conversion
The hexadecimal color #2f0c77 has RGB values of R:47, G:12, B:119 and CMYK values of C:0.61, M:0.9, Y:0, K:0.53. Its decimal value is 3083383.

Shades and Tints of #2f0c77
A shade is achieved by adding black to any pure hue, while a tint is created by mixing white to any pure color. In this example, #05010c is the darkest color, while #fbf9fe is the lightest one.

Tones of #2f0c77
A tone is produced by adding gray to any pure hue. In this case, #403e45 is the less saturated color, while #2c0281 is the most saturated one.
